
Ozol D 10mg/20mg Capsule
Marketer
Alka Pharma
Salt Composition
Domperidone (10mg) + Omeprazole (20mg)
Overview Ozol D 10mg/20mg Capsule
Gastro-esophageal reflux disease (GERD, or acid reflux) can be managed with the prescription medication, Ozol D 10mg/20mg Capsules. This medication alleviates symptoms like heartburn, abdominal pain, and irritation by neutralizing stomach acid and facilitating gas expulsion. Take Ozol D 10mg/20mg Capsules as directed by your physician, on an empty stomach. Dosage and treatment duration are individualized based on your response and condition. Complete the prescribed course; premature cessation may lead to symptom recurrence and disease exacerbation. Inform your healthcare provider of all other medications you are using, as interactions are possible. Common, usually transient side effects include diarrhea, abdominal pain, dry mouth, headache, and flatulence. Report any concerning side effects immediately. Dizziness is a potential side effect; avoid driving or activities requiring alertness until its impact on you is known. Alcohol consumption should be avoided while using this medication due to increased dizziness risk. Lifestyle adjustments, such as consuming cold milk and avoiding hot beverages, spicy foods, and chocolate, may enhance treatment outcomes. Consult your doctor before commencing treatment if you are pregnant, planning pregnancy, breastfeeding, or have liver disease; appropriate dosage adjustments may be necessary.

How Ozol D 10mg/20mg Capsule works:
Ozol D, a 10mg/20mg dual-action capsule, combines Domperidone and Omeprazole. Domperidone, a prokinetic agent, enhances gastrointestinal motility, facilitating efficient food passage. Omeprazole, a proton pump inhibitor (PPI), decreases stomach acid production, thereby alleviating acid indigestion and heartburn symptoms.
SAFETY ADVICE
AlcoholCAUTION
Exercise caution when using Ozol D 10mg/20mg Capsules concurrently with alcohol. Physician consultation is recommended.
Preg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
The use of Ozol D 10mg/20mg capsules during pregnancy may pose risks. While human data is scarce, animal research indicates potential harm to the fetus. A physician will assess the potential advantages against any possible dangers prior to prescribing this medication. Physician consultation is advised.
Breast feedingSAFE IF PRESCRIBED
Breastfeeding mothers can likely use Ozol D 10mg/20mg capsules without significant risk to their infants. Available human data indicates minimal danger to the baby.
DrivingUNSAFE
Driving may be impaired by Ozol D 10mg/20mg Capsules, which can induce dizziness and blurred vision. These side effects could compromise your ability to operate a vehicle.
KidneyCAUTION
Patients with kidney impairment should use Ozol D 10mg/20mg capsules cautiously. Dosage modification may be necessary; physician consultation is advised.
LiverCAUTION
Patients with liver impairment should use Ozol D 10mg/20mg Capsules cautiously, potentially requiring dosage modification. Medical advice is necessary. Ozol D 10mg/20mg Capsules are contraindicated for individuals with moderate to severe hepatic dysfunction.
What if you forget to take Ozol D 10mg/20mg Capsule :
Should you forget a dose of Ozol D 10mg/20mg Capsule, administer it at your earliest convenience. Nevertheless, if your next scheduled d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ing regimen. Avoid taking a double dose.
